Output 587c6aa1eacdf62fdd102b1b04a995b6b9b2e87aae5f16a173dbeeb05f644d08:5

value
1744173838
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3ccb437369f05257ef8adfb5f7d05cd1c256bfc6 OP_EQUAL
address
37ETy3itFLQYSLQrcVVkz787wr7x2FbBqX
transaction
587c6aa1eacdf62fdd102b1b04a995b6b9b2e87aae5f16a173dbeeb05f644d08
spent
true